About aelf
aelf is primarily a multi-chain parallel computing blockchain network which was created to address several of the limitations of traditional blockchain systems, such as performance bottlenecks and data complexity. aelf's vision is to be a 'Linux Ecosystem' equivalent for a blockchain that incorporates state-of-the-art IT design principles, which in particular allows developers to customise Chains to meet their own needs.
About Avalanche
Avalanche emerges as a rapid, scalable blockchain platform facilitating the seamless creation and deployment of dApps. Distinguished by its unique consensus mechanism, it's particularly good for DeFi applications, allowing high throughput and nearly instant finality. Its architecture allows for a network of interconnected blockchains, each safeguarded by dynamic subsets of validators, ensuring scalability while maintaining speed, reliability, and security.
